According to Berlin Contemporary Dance’s booking system, class bookings are organised into three categories:

 Subscriptions
 Flexible Packages
 Single-class bookings

In order to encourage the engagement of groups in BCD’s weekly courses and therefore support the learning process and BCD’s educational character, participants can book BCD classes either with a subscription plan, or with a flexible package. Single-class bookings are possible too, for first-comers and rare visitors.

There’s two possible payment methods:

  • BCD payersparticipants that pay BCD directly
  • USC payersBCD participants that use their USC membership to pay for their BCD bookings.

No matter the payment method, participants need to make a choice of whether they want to commit to participate every week in a BCD weekly course, or if they prefer to participate less regularly or more flexibly. Learning and acquiring skills comes with a level of commitment and consistency, therefore BCD’s booking system is designed to encourage weekly participation without excluding, though, irregular, flexible and rare participation.

Each participation option has its own fees and accompanying features, such as booking limits, replacement limit, cancellation policy and no-show policy.

The USCbooking limit

BCD’s booking system and terms & conditions of participation take effect anew on the beginning of each academic year. From 25.8.23, beginning of the 2023-24 academic year, the USC booking limit takes effect: Participants’ SINGLE class bookings via USC are only valid until they participate to any 3 BCD classes per 2 months. Exceeding this limit leads to a CANCELLATION of a SINGLE class booking via USC. (This can NOT activate late cancellation fees applied by USC.)

The aforementioned USC booking limit refers only to booking SINGLE classes via USC. This does not mean that USC members cannot become subscribers or flexible package holders: they can! The limit to booking single classes via USC is necessary, to allow available spots to primarily be taken by the course’s regulars (subscribers), instead of being available on a fist-come-first-serve basis. This is exactly what allows the formation of groups of regulars in BCD courses and therefore also allows the courses to be advancing, as well as the regulars to improve and learn effectively. USC is based on always booking single sessions of any kind. One of the results, though, is very irregular participation. Unfortunately the irregularity of participation works against the quality of BCD’s educational offer. USC members are very welcome, they are simply asked to make a choice.

SUBSCRIPTIONPLANS

What it is

Participants with a BCD subscription plan always have a spot reserved at the weekly course they subscribe to (eg every Thursday) for as long as they are subscribed! They can replace classes they know they’ll miss in advance, each subscription plan has its own replacement limit for example with a yearly subscription there’s 4 possible replacements per 3 months.

How to pay

Both payment methodsBCD payers and USC payers can be used to book any BCD subscription plan. When there’s fees involved, they are usually charged monthly.

Until when do I commit

Each subscription plan has a set duration. Subscribers commit for the duration of their chosen subscription plan. Cancelling a subscription plan before its end is possible, a different cancellation policy per subscription plan applies. Switching to a different subscription plan after a current one finishes is also possible.

BCD’s academic year lasts 11 months, from the end of August until July. All subscription plans END latest at the end of the academic year in July! That also defines when they can START; for example, a yearly subscription can only start in September, while a 6-month subscription plan can start latest in February.

Replacement limit ⌄

BCD subscribers are welcome to replace classes they know they’ll miss in advance! The limit per subscription plan is shown in the above table. For yearly and 6-month subscription plans the replacement limit is 4 per 3 months, for 3-month subscriptions the limit is 3 replacements in total, for 2-month subscriptions the limit is 2 replacements in total and for 1-month subscriptions the limit is 1 replacement in total.

  • BCD subscribers may use their replacements only with a minimum 24-hour in advance cancellation of their original booking.
  • It’s not possible to skip paying for subscription classes, it’s only possible to replace them. Replacements are only possible within the duration of a subscription plan. Therefore, it’s not possible to replace a subscription class outside of the subscription period.

 

  • For yearly and 6-month subscription plans replacements are considered per 3 calendar months. Every 3 calendar months the replacement limit is reset. For 3-, 2- and 1-month subscription plans, the replacement limit is applied to the whole subscription period.

 

BCD NO-SHOW policy ⌄
  • A BCD NO-SHOW is attendance label for canceling less than 12 hours in advance and/OR not showing up to class.

Other people’s booking capacity depends on your cancellations, please cancel your spots more than 12 hours in advance when you’re not able to take a class. A cancellation less than 12 hours in advance from your booking marks your attendance as No-Show.

In order to reduce no-shows we introduce BCD’s NO-SHOW policy per subscription plan:

  • From an amount of no-showsFor yearly and 6-month subscriptions no-show fees are applied from the 4th no-show per 3 months. For 3-month, 2-month and 1-month subscriptions the no-show fees are applied from the 3rd no-show in total, from the 2nd no-show in total and from the 2nd no-show respectively. and for each further one, no-show fees of 15€ are applied.

FLEXIBLEPACKAGES

If you need more flexibility or prefer a rather irregular participation, there’s a flexible package available per payment method (USC M excluded).

  • BCD payers have two choices: a 5- or 10-class. 5-class cards are valid for 3 months from their purchase date, while 10-class cards are valid for 6 months from their purchase. If for some reason you can’t or don’t want to use any leftover credits in your card, you can offer them to a friend. Cancellation policy of 24 hours in advance applies per booking. You can’t cancel your class card before its end.
  • USC L or XL members may purchase the “Flexi 8” package anytime and flexibly book EXACTLY 8 single classes of any combination of BCD courses within 31 days from their purchase! They have to check-in via their USC membership to pay for their bookings, otherwise they have to pay 11€ per booking. Rescheduling of bookings is possible, as long as the cancellation of a booking happens 24 hours in advance or more. A booking cannot be rescheduled when it’s cancelled less than 24 hours in advance. A booking that’s cancelled less than 12 hours in advance is marked as NO-SHOW. The same happens when the participant doesn’t show up for a booking. BCD no-show policy of 3 no-shows applies: From the 3rd no-show and for each further no-show you are charged 15€. You can’t cancel your Flexi 8 before its end.
